Transaction 63e242311a553f99136db82c99cd08d0b4cd9cb96361cb94c17773e59e390f6a
1 Input
1 Output
-
63e242311a553f99136db82c99cd08d0b4cd9cb96361cb94c17773e59e390f6a:0
- value
- 256560
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ed6b5dd9ebdb628974aa2725d1584d0454c3e8bc
- address
- bc1qa444mk0tmd3gja92yujazkzdq32v869u6ad82w